iTerm中的Bash键盘快捷键,例如Alt + d和Alt + f [关闭]


78

每个人都向我推荐iTerm2,而不是本机终端。但是iTerm2似乎不允许我使用bash快捷方式(如Alt+B Alt+)F在标记之间来回跳转,或Alt+D删除单词。

我无法想象这不可用。谁能帮我吗?

Answers:


132

Option键(Alt键的Mac名称)默认情况下具有其他用途。按Command+O打开配置文件列表,选择默认(我假设您正在使用的配置文件),然后单击“编辑配置文件...”。在出现的窗口中,单击“键”选项卡,然后为一个或两个选项键选择“ + Esc”。这将使iTerm以您惯用的方式对待Option键。

或者,您可以简单地使用Escape密钥。

在此处输入图片说明


9
谢谢,这是我一直在寻找的配置。我一直忘了它被称为“选项”,因为我在其上方说“ alt”,所以当我略过提供对话框时,我什至没有考虑该设置。我不想使用Esc,因为我一直在Mac和Linux机器之间切换,而Esc一直无法使用。非常感谢。给读者的注意。选择“ Esc +”而不是“ Meta”作为“选项”键替代。
重生了

8
确保导航到“首选项->配置文件->默认->键”,而不是“首选项->键”。
DamienÓCeallaigh

好吧,这太棒了,非常感谢!
瑞士,

命令O不会为我打开配置文件。在最新的Mac上哪里可以找到此文件?
6005

同样,使用esc-F不能与多次按下一起使用(每次都必须释放并重新按下esc,这有点令人讨厌)
6005年
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.